This article presents an envelope tracking power supply using EPC8004 high frequency eGaN® FETs for 4G LTE wireless base station infrastructure. An ET power supply with four-phase soft-switching buck converter using eGaN FETs is able to accurately track a 20 MHz 7 db PAPR LTE envelope signal with greater than 92% total efficiency, delivering 60 W average power. The design is scalable to satisfy different power levels by choosing different eGaN FETs.
